Common Problems with Conservatory Roofs

Conservatory roofs can be found in various materials, such as glass, polycarbonate, or tile. Each product has its own strengths and challenges. In time, they can experience wear and tear, which may result in a number of issues, including:

1. Leaks

One of the most typical problems associated with conservatory roofing systems is leaking. Water infiltration can be triggered by damaged seals, split panels, or incorrect setup.

2. Condensation

Inadequate ventilation or excessive humidity can lead to condensation forming on the roof. This can create an uneasy environment and possibly harm furniture or other belongings positioned in the conservatory.

3. Damage to Panels

Whether from falling particles, hail, or general wear, conservatory panels can become cracked or shattered, requiring replacement.

4. Structural Issues

In time, the frame of a conservatory may settle or warp, leading to misaligned panels or weakening of the structure, which can lead to leaks and drafts.

5. UV Damage

UV rays can degrade the integrity of both glass and polycarbonate roofing systems. This damage can cause staining, loss of insulation, and fragility in the products.

Repair Techniques for Conservatory Roofs

Repairing a conservatory roof can vary in complexity, depending on the issue. Here are some typical repair services:

For Leaking Roofs:

  1. Inspect Seals and Gaskets:

    • Check the integrity of seals and gaskets. If damaged, these ought to be replaced.
  2. Tidy Debris:

    • Ensure gutters and drain channels are clear to avoid water accumulation.
  3. Seal Cracks/Spaces:

    • Use roof sealants to fill any cracks particularly around joints or edges.

For Condensation:

  1. Improve Ventilation:

    • Install vents or windows that can be opened to improve air flow.
  2. Usage Dehumidifiers:

    • Invest in a dehumidifier to regulate moisture levels inside the conservatory.
  3. Insulate the Roof:

    • Consider installing insulated panels that can assist minimize temperature fluctuations.

For Damaged Panels:

  1. Replace Glass or Polycarbonate:

    • If a panel is split, changing it is typically the best option. Care should be taken to match the product and thickness.
  2. Repair Rather than Replace:

    • Small cracks in some products can typically be fixed using particular adhesives.

For Structural Issues:

  1. Reinforce Frame:

    • If the frame is damaged, including additional supports may be essential.
  2. Re-align Panels:

    • Ensure that all panels are effectively aligned to prevent leaks.
  3. Consult a Professional:

    • In cases of extreme structural damage, working with a contractor with conservatory experience is advisable.
Maintenance Tips to Prevent Repairs

Preventative maintenance can conserve house owners from expensive repairs down the line. Here are some essential maintenance tips for conservatory roof care:

  • Regular Cleaning:

    • Clean the roof and gutters bi-annually to prevent particles accumulation that can lead to leaks.
  • Examine for Damage:

    • Conduct routine assessments for signs of wear, such as cracks, discolored panels, or drooping.
  • Test Seals:

    • During rainy seasons, check for leaks where panels fulfill the frame and ensure that seals are intact.
  • Preserve Ventilation:

    • Keep ventilation systems in good condition to avoid wetness accumulation which can lead to mildew.
  • Control Humidity:

    • Use humidity sensing units and control systems to keep an eye on moisture levels.
When to Call a Professional

While small repairs and maintenance jobs can typically be handled by house owners, particular scenarios warrant the proficiency of professionals:

  • Severe Structural Damage:

    • If the conservatory roof has considerable structural issues, it is best to consult a professional.
  • Extensive Leaks:

    • Persistent leaks that can not be situated and remedied might require the accuracy of a roofing specialist.
  • Replacement Needs:

    • When entire panels require replacement due to extensive damage, professional assistance is extremely advisable.
Frequently Asked Questions About Conservatory Roof Repair

Q: How much does it cost to repair a conservatory roof?A: The cost can differ significantly depending on the level of the damage and the type of materials used. Minor repairs might v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 500, while substantial repairs or panel replacements could cost upwards of ₤ 1,500.

Q: Can I repair a conservatory roof myself?A: Many minor repairs can be performed by handy property owners. Nevertheless, for substantial issues, particularly those involving structural integrity or numerous panel replacements, it's best to seek advice from a professional. Q: How typically need to I keep my conservatory roof?A: It's suggested to check and keep your conservatory
roof at least twice a year, ideally in spring and autumn, to guarantee it stays in excellent condition.
